Before installation, the distribution box should be mounted on a metal or non-wood insulated installation board to ensure electrical safety and grounding. The box can be installed on walls, ceilings, or floors using keyhole tabs or brackets for secure attachment, ensuring it is stable and accessible for operation and maintenance . The location should be close to the main power supply and in areas where electrical equipment is concentrated .
Inside the distribution box, circuit breakers, switches, fuses, and other electrical appliances are mounted on the board according to specified positions, avoiding inclination or looseness. Adequate spacing around each component is required to meet process standards and allow heat dissipation . The main circuit breaker controls the flow of electricity from the power source, while individual breakers distribute power to separate circuits . Bus bars are used to connect and distribute power efficiently to each breaker .
All wiring should use insulated copper conductors with cross-sections specified in the temporary electricity drawings, typically not less than 2.5 mm² for safety. The neutral (zero) line must be connected to the terminal board and separated from the protective earth line. Wire joints must be secure, and live parts should not be exposed to prevent electrical hazards . Pluggable installation systems can simplify connections and reduce the risk of mismating .
Distribution boxes must comply with CE certification and relevant electrical codes. They should provide short-circuit and overload protection, and the rated values of switches must match the load requirements . Power and lighting circuits should be separated or clearly distinguished within the box. The box itself should be made of steel plate (1.2–2.0 mm) or flame-retardant insulation material to ensure durability and fire safety .
After installation, routine tests such as visual inspection, continuity checks, short-circuit tests, and polarity verification should be performed. Functional tests can be conducted to ensure all components operate correctly . Regular inspections are recommended to detect wear, overheating, or damage, and upgrades may be necessary to accommodate increased power demands .
